Ticket: Vault locked on logtail-cli access — Welcome aboard. The Grepwell internal CLI for tailing service logs pulls its read tokens from the Brackenmoor vault, which is currently sealed after last night's node restart. Until it's unsealed, `grepwell tail` will exit with a token error. Please follow the unseal steps in the Onboarding wiki carefully and don't retry more than twice. To unseal the vault, enter the recovery passphrase below.

strongbox words: ulaael-quenix

Welcome aboard. The most sensitive item you inherit is the planned price increase for legacy Fernholt customers, roughly 340 accounts still on pre-2019 terms. We have modelled an 8% uplift phased over two billing cycles; legal has cleared the contract language, but communications are not yet drafted. Expect pushback from the Dovering region, where legacy accounts cluster. Soraya Plume in revenue operations holds the full account list and sensitivity analysis. The strategic reasoning behind the timing is summarised confidentially just below.

confidential, bawip-fahap: Gross margin on Ulaael came in at 5 percent against a plan of 10 percent. Only 5 of the 100 pilot accounts renewed Ulaael, so a churn review is set for July 1.

Handover note for the weekly sync — Gatewise turnstile counter, from Priya to Marten.

The counter service at Hollenby Stadium aggregates turnstile pulses per gate and publishes totals every five seconds. Known quirk: gate 14's sensor double-fires under heavy load, so we apply a debounce window before counting. Reconciliation against the ticketing ledger runs nightly; discrepancies over 0.5% page the on-call. Please review the debounce and reconciliation parameters, which are currently set as follows.

service settings:
[gilok]
host = gilok.zemvarstack.internal
user = gilok_svc
database = gilok_prod

TICKET-2093 (Loyalty Ledger / Coppervane Rewards): The acceptance environment for the points ledger was provisioned from the wrong template, so LEDGER_MODE is set to "replay" and the settlement worker is double-crediting test accounts. Before the 3.2 release cut, the environment must be rebuilt from the approved template, LEDGER_MODE returned to "live", and the signing credential re-issued, since the replay template shipped with a revoked one. The corrected env file must contain the following line.

env line for yahaf-kageg: VAULT_KEY5=978f5